Southwest Medical Aid shows off new warehouse
August 29, 2019HME News Staff
TUCSON, Ariz. - Southwest Medical Aid, a nonprofit that provides DME to low-income residents, held a grand opening ceremony for its new warehouse on Aug. 28, according to the Arizona Daily Star. Over the past 14 years, Southwest Medical Aid has repurposed more than 500,000 pounds of wheelchairs, crutches, walkers, hospital beds and other DME and distributed it statewide, as well as nationally during disasters like Hurricane Katrina, the newspaper reported.
